Who was Henry Pachter?

Henry Maximillian Pachter, born Heinz Pächter, was a German-American twentieth century scholar of socialism and political history, employed as a professor of history at the New School for Social Research, City College of the City University of New York, and at Rutgers University.

Pachter was the co-editor of the journal Dissent.
